Report por duplicado
Publicado por Analia (103 intervenciones) el 29/01/2006 17:54:33
Lo que necesito es imprimir dos facturas en una misma hoja, original y duplicado.
Intente con el siguiente codico :
SET PRINTER on
SELECT contador
PUBLIC co
PUBLIC co1
PUBLIC RE
RE = 1
STORE contador.comprobante TO co
STORE contador.comprobante TO co1
SELECT facturas
SELECT detalle
IF RE = 1
REPORT FORM inform1 FOR facturas.c = co and detalle.c = co TO PRINTER nopageeject
RE = RE + 1
ENDIF
IF RE = 2
REPORT FORM inform1 FOR facturas.c = co and detalle.c = co TO PRINTER
endif
Pero me imprime un Report en una hoja y luego toma otra hoja e imprime otra vez el report.
¿ Como soluciono este problema ?
Intente con el siguiente codico :
SET PRINTER on
SELECT contador
PUBLIC co
PUBLIC co1
PUBLIC RE
RE = 1
STORE contador.comprobante TO co
STORE contador.comprobante TO co1
SELECT facturas
SELECT detalle
IF RE = 1
REPORT FORM inform1 FOR facturas.c = co and detalle.c = co TO PRINTER nopageeject
RE = RE + 1
ENDIF
IF RE = 2
REPORT FORM inform1 FOR facturas.c = co and detalle.c = co TO PRINTER
endif
Pero me imprime un Report en una hoja y luego toma otra hoja e imprime otra vez el report.
¿ Como soluciono este problema ?
Valora esta pregunta


0